The city-owned Guelph Junction Railway has added a new customer, Flash Freight Systems, constructing a siding on the city’s north end near Woodlawn Avenue and Edinburgh Road. WEST SACRAMENTO, Calif. — Sierra Northern Railway has unveiled the design for the hydrogen-powered switcher it is developing through California funding awarded in 2021. The $4 million project will replace an older Tier 0 diesel with a zero-emission locomotive integrating a hydrogen fuel cell, hydrogen storage, and advanced battery and system-control technologies. ALEXANDER, W.Va. — West Virginia’s Beech Mountain Railroad, operated by United Coal subsidiary Carter-Roag Coal Co., is still hauling Sewell coal, despite the loss of the usual destination for its coal because of the war in Ukraine.
